This place really isn't anything great. They take full advantage of their convenient location. Montana Jack's knows how to Jack up prices! This is one of those places that a customer should probably ask the drink price BEFORE they order their "go to beverage." Otherwise, the bill for this meal will dwarf the bill you paid for your Big Sky day pass! Specifically the trout salad I ordered with extra trout was pretty lame. The Huckleberry vinaigrette tasted okay but the salad was meh. Ale Works in Bozeman gives way more trout for your buck if you order the gallatin valley salad with extra trout. If someone chooses to eat here, just make sure to remind them they are choosing Montana Jack's out of convenience. The food and quality of service are average. The prices are jacked up to a ridiculous level.

We hit this place on a Friday afternoon when hardly anyone was there. It was after a long hike and we stopped in for a few apps and beer. I had the spinach salad with strawberries, goat cheese, candied walnuts, and maple hard cider dressing. So. Good! It was very fresh and yummy! My boyfriend got the bison quesadillas and they were also very tasty. The outdoor patio was perfect for this summer day! It was a bit pricey for what we got, however. $15 for the salad and $13 for the quesadillas. That's the only reason I'm giving 4 stars.

In truth I have never given a "One Star" review and it would take a lot for me to do so. The 2-Stars are based on how the restaurant presented it self, from the description in the hotel brochure, to their own web site. "Craft Burgers + Craft Beers" , "High-end burgers in a casual environment" "Rotating Tap of National and Regional Craft Brews". None of these things are true, the burger menu is a rip-off of Burger-Fi and Smash Burger, nothing original, regional, or even local on the menu. The "Shared Stuff" menu sports some of Sysco's best frozen app's, including my "Warm Jumbo Pretzel" which was 3 cold mini pretzels. My "Classic Patty Melt" for $19 was over cooked, and on what I can only call Brown and White bread.. it was supposed to be "Marble Rye". It looked like Multi-Colored Chibata bread with absolutely no flavor. Blue Moon, Budlight, Sam Adams, Angry Orchard are not craft brews, and who ever is buying their beer, and/or recommending the pairings should quit.. simple as that. I get it, this is a restaurant and the bottom of the slope, and I'm fine with that. Knowing that I would have been fine with my entire order, but it sold it self as something else!! Simple as that! If your looking for simple eats this is the place! If your looking for them at a fair price, avoid this place!
